    Soap Review: Lush's Porridge Soap

    My soap for the month of March is Lush's porridge soap. I didn't know Lush had branches in the Philippines until I stepped in one last December. The woman recommended their best-seller which was for skin lightening. But I saw this one and it smelled nice and sweet, the kind you want to eat. I guess I figured why I wanted to take a bite out of it when I found out the ingredients. It's made of organic orange juice, pinhead oatmeal, rapeseed and coconut oil.

    What I Love:

    #1 The Scent. It's a faint, sweet smell, nothing overpowering. The con being, you also want that scent to stay all day, but it doesn't.

    #2 Rich Lather. It has a very milky lather, and I love the feeling specially when I'm rinsing and I see all the cream going down the drain. Feels like I'm delicately clean.

    #3 Exfoliate. I mainly bought it for its exfoliating quality, some would say it's too harsh on their faces but I don't find the oats rough on my skin at all.

    #4 After-feeling. There is something about this soap that makes me feel calmer, and soothed after using it. It always makes me feel better.

    Cons:

    #1 Can Melt Fast. Don't leave it wet in the bathroom because the soap is quite soft, you can always ask the ladies to chop the soap into smaller chunks to avoid waste. Also, because the soap melts faster, the more the oats come out. Some people may not like this but for those who want to exfoliate their skin, it's a nice exfoliating bar.

    #2 Oats Everywhere! I always have lots of oat flakes  around the bathroom walls after a shower!

    Lush sells their soaps for a minimum weight of 100g. This one was around 225php per 100g.
